GST audit is the examination of records and returns maintained by a registered taxpayer. It ensures compliance with GST provisions.

Types of GST Audit

  • Self-certified reconciliation: Mandatory for turnover above ₹5 crore (GSTR-9C)
  • Departmental audit: By GST authorities under Section 65
  • Special audit: By CA/CMA directed by authorities under Section 66
Maintain all invoices, e-way bills, credit/debit notes, and bank statements organized by tax period.
